- Additional information
- The work in this paper underpins the successful completion of the joint international project "Semantics-driven cloud migration framework" co-sponsored by Royal Society and China NSFC [Grant No. IE131105], establishes a long-term collaboration between ENU and Dublin City University, and results in 3 PhD awards. The proposed cloud broker ontology and architecture informs the creation of the semantic data model of the meteorological robots and hence contributes to the award of the joint international project co-sponsored by Royal Society of Edinburgh and China NSFC: “Context-driven proactively Auto-recognising and Learning Met-bot for Meteorological Disaster Surveillance and Precautious Warning” [Ref 62967_Liu_2018_2 ].
